Climate change disasters hit the most vulnerable the hardest

The poorest have always been most affected by floods, rising sea levels and cyclones. Although more and more countries are doing better at providing early warnings and getting people to safety, the elderly and the disabled are still often left behind. Jason Strother visited the low-lying Chattogram district in Bangladesh, where advocates say authorities must do a better job.
